The investigators charged two residents of the village of Palmino, whose dogs had been bitten in the winter by a seven-year-old girl. Men born in 1963 and 1975 face up to two years in prison.

Recall that on the afternoon of February 5, two dogs attacked the child on a playground near the house at the address: Central, 38. From multiple bites the girl died at the scene of the accident. Her body was discovered by three teenagers. About a horrific find they reported to adults.

Tavdinsky Interdistrict Investigation Department of the Russian SSR in the Sverdlovsk Region, two residents of the village of Palmino, Taborinsky district, born in 1963 and 1975, are charged with committing a crime,. 1 st. 109 of the Criminal Code (causing death by negligence). Punishment for the commission of this crime is provided for up to 2 years of imprisonment.

Employees of the UK initiated a criminal investigation into the death of a child from dog bites by h. 1 st. 109 of the Criminal Code (causing death by negligence). On February 6, four-legged masters were arrested and detained as suspects.



"In spite of the fact that both accused are not recognized as guilty of the incriminated act conducted by the investigators, they are sufficient to charge the prosecution with both persons. In particular, several forensic molecular genetic examinations were assigned and conducted in the criminal case, as a result, it was established that the DNA of both dogs was found on the clothes and body of the deceased girl, "the Sukhoi SK of Russia in the Sverdlovsk region reported.

Owners of dogs are under a written undertaking not to leave the place.
